The 12 Jyotirlingas in India are considered the most sacred shrines dedicated to Lord Shiva. Each of these temples represents a different manifestation of Shiva, and they hold immense significance for Hindu devotees. Visiting all 12 Jyotirlingas in India is believed to bring spiritual fulfillment and blessings. Here’s a closer look at these revered shrines:

1. Somnath Jyotirlinga, Gujarat

The Somnath Temple is the first of the 12 Jyotirlingas and is located on the western coast of Gujarat. It is renowned for its rich history and is considered one of the most powerful shrines of Lord Shiva.

2. Mallikarjuna Jyotirlinga, Andhra Pradesh

Located in Srisailam, this Jyotirlinga is situated on the banks of the Krishna River. It holds great religious importance and is believed to be where Shiva and Parvati reside together.

3. Mahakaleshwar Jyotirlinga, Madhya Pradesh

Situated in the city of Ujjain, the Mahakaleshwar Temple is famous for its Bhasma Aarti and is considered one of the most revered Jyotirlingas in India.

4. Omkareshwar Jyotirlinga, Madhya Pradesh

Located on an island in the Narmada River, Omkareshwar represents the “Om” shape, a symbol of divinity. It is a major pilgrimage destination.

5. Kedarnath Jyotirlinga, Uttarakhand

Located high in the Himalayas, the Kedarnath Temple is one of the most remote Jyotirlingas, offering both spiritual significance and breathtaking natural beauty.

6. Bhimashankar Jyotirlinga, Maharashtra

Nestled in the Sahyadri Hills, Bhimashankar is surrounded by lush greenery and is known for its peaceful and spiritual atmosphere.

7. Kashi Vishwanath Jyotirlinga, Uttar Pradesh

Located in Varanasi, the Kashi Vishwanath Temple is one of the most famous Jyotirlingas and is considered the holiest of all Shiva temples.

8. Trimbakeshwar Jyotirlinga, Maharashtra

Located near Nashik, the Trimbakeshwar Temple is revered for its connection to the origin of the Godavari River and its spiritual significance.

9. Vaidyanath Jyotirlinga, Jharkhand

Known as the healer of all ailments, Vaidyanath Jyotirlinga is located in Deoghar and holds great importance for devotees seeking health and well-being.

10. Nageshwar Jyotirlinga, Gujarat

Situated near Dwarka, the Nageshwar Temple symbolizes protection from poison and evil. It is one of the most powerful and ancient Shiva temples.

11. Ramanathaswamy Jyotirlinga, Tamil Nadu

Located in Rameshwaram, this Jyotirlinga is connected to the Ramayana and holds immense spiritual significance for both Shaivites and Vaishnavites.

12. Grishneshwar Jyotirlinga, Maharashtra

The Grishneshwar Temple, located near Ellora Caves, is the last of the 12 Jyotirlingas and is a symbol of devotion and faith.
